General Atomics, in collaboration with Oak Ridge National Laboratory (ORNL), proposes to obtain critical performance data for SiC joints under irradiation in representative thermal conditions and in representative joint geometries. The work will provide material property data to enable more accurate modeling of joints in SiC-based components for nuclear applications. The work will be accomplished through a combination of out-of-pile testing and post-irradiation examination (PIE) of joint samples.
